天行健,君子以自强不息;地势坤,君子以厚德载物。
每个人都有惰性,但不断学习是好好生活的根本,共勉!
文章均为学习整理笔记,分享记录为主,如有错误请指正,共同学习进步。
执行程序前请先配置驱动:
关于Java selenium使用前浏览器驱动的下载和环境变量的配置
关于Selenium自动化测试工具的Java实现详情请参考文章:
如何查看页面对应的Selenium定位参数
Java实现 selenium Web自动化测试(简单篇)
Java实现 selenium Web自动化测试(详细篇)
首先需要知道如何查看网页代码对应的标签中属性的参数名和参数值
然后才能根据标签或标签中的属性进行元素定位
如查看百度首页搜索框对应的input标签代码
1. 打开调试窗口
百度首页任意空白处鼠标右键
,然后选择检查
如下即是html页面对应的元素信息
2. 定位元素位置
在浏览器调试窗口的的左上角点击箭头图标
点击后会变色
此时点击左侧网页中任意位置都会跳到对应元素位置
以百度搜索框为例,鼠标左键单击输入框
单击然后看右侧元素位置如下,对应的灰色区域就是百度搜索输入框对应的元素标签
class="s_ipt"
name="wd"
id="kw"
selenium就是根据查看到的标签或标签中的属性来进行定位的
感谢阅读,祝君暴富!